Ruth Sagay is a Lecturer in Accounting and Finance at the School of Management, Swansea University, within the Faculty of Humanities and Social Sciences. She holds a PhD in Finance from Cardiff Business School, an MSc in Social Science Research Methods (Cardiff University), an MSc in Accounting, Accountability and Financial Management (King’s College London), and a BSc in Accounting from Bowen University (Nigeria). Her research focuses on corporate governance of IPO firms, board diversity, innovation, sustainability, and green finance.

Research Interests: Ruth examines how board diversity influences innovation and survival rates of newly listed firms. She also explores corporate finance, sustainability practices, and CSR frameworks. Her work integrates empirical analysis to assess IPO outcomes and governance structures.
Teaching: She teaches undergraduate corporate finance modules and supports postgraduate research methods courses. She is available for postgraduate supervision.
